Real Estate Market
The real estate in Holly Springs is highly sought-after, offering a mix of traditional and modern single-family homes primarily built from the 1990s onward. Architectural styles vary, providing character and choice, with many homes featuring appealing details like brick facades, large porches, and mature landscaping. The lot sizes are typically generous, providing ample privacy and outdoor space for families.
The market here reflects a stable and desirable community. The median home value in Holly Springs is approximately $279,000, representing a solid investment in the Northport area. This is supported by a healthy median household income of around $98,313, indicating a community of financially stable residents. Homes in Holly Springs tend to maintain their value well due to the neighborhood's enduring appeal, excellent location, and the strong Tuscaloosa County market.

Transportation & Connectivity
Holly Springs boasts exceptional connectivity for a suburban neighborhood. Major arteries like Highway 82 and McFarland Boulevard/US-82 are easily accessible, providing quick routes into the heart of Tuscaloosa, across the Black Warrior River, and to the University of Alabama campus. This makes commuting for work, school, or entertainment straightforward and efficient, often taking 15 minutes or less to reach most key destinations.
For longer travel, the Tuscaloosa National Airport is conveniently located for private and general aviation. Birmingham-Shuttlesworth International Airport is approximately a one-hour drive east, offering full commercial air service. Holly Springs Subdivision Market Data
| Metric | Value |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Median Home Price | $279K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Gross Rent | $832/mo |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Median Household Income | $98K |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Homeownership Rate | 92.8%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Renter-Occupied | 7.2%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Rental Vacancy Rate | 0.0% |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Market Type | Seller's | U.S. Census ACS 2022 |
| Primary ZIP Code | 35475 |
